c语言编程笔录

您现在的位置是:首页 > 编程 > 编程经验

编程经验

jquery如何判断元素是否被focus

夏志豪 2023-07-26编程经验
jQuery是一个非常流行的JavaScript库,用于简化HTML文档的遍历、事件处理、动画效果等操作。在开发过程中,经常需要判断某个元素是否被聚焦(focus)。本文将介绍如
jQuery是一个非常流行的JavaScript库,用于简化HTML文档的遍历、事件处理、动画效果等操作。在开发过程中,经常需要判断某个元素是否被聚焦(focus)。本文将介绍如何使用jQuery判断一个元素是否处于焦点状态,并提供一些实例。 在jQuery中,可以使用`:focus`选择器来选取当前聚焦的元素。使用`:focus`选择器可以直接判断一个元素是否被聚焦。下面是一个简单的示例代码,用于判断一个输入框是否获得焦点: ```html ``` 在上面的代码中,我们为`#myInput`元素绑定了一个`focus`事件,当该输入框获得焦点时,弹出一个提示框。这样就可以判断该输入框是否处于焦点状态。通过类似的方式,我们可以针对其他元素或组件进行焦点判断。 除了通过绑定`focus`事件判断元素是否被聚焦,还可以使用jQuery的`is`方法结合`:focus`选择器判断。下面是使用`is`方法判断元素是否聚焦的示例代码: ```html ``` 在上述代码中,我们首先使用`is`方法判断`#myInput`元素是否处于焦点状态,并将结果保存在`isFocused`变量中。然后,根据`isFocused`的值来判断该输入框是否聚焦,并做出相应的操作。 总结起来,通过使用jQuery的`:focus`选择器或者`is`方法,可以很容易地判断一个元素是否被聚焦。这对于开发需要根据焦点状态做出响应的交互式页面非常有帮助。希望本文的介绍对你理解和使用jQuery的焦点判断功能有所帮助。

文章评论